Visa Requirements for Italian Citizens
Italian citizens planning to travel to Saudi Arabia need to secure a visa based on the purpose of their visit. Options include tourist, business, and work visas. The SAUDI VISA FOR ITALIAN CITIZENS can be obtained online through the Saudi eVisa portal or by applying at a Saudi Embassy.
Key Steps for Italian Citizens
Determine Your Visa Type: Identify whether you need a tourist visa, a business visa, or another type.
Complete the Application Form: Visit the eVisa website to fill out your application.
Submit Required Documents: Typically, you’ll need a passport valid for at least six months, recent photographs, and payment for the visa fee.
Await Approval: The eVisa is generally processed within 24-72 hours.
It’s advisable to plan your trip after receiving your visa to avoid unnecessary delays. The eVisa allows you to stay in Saudi Arabia for up to 90 days within a year.
Visa Process for Japanese Citizens
Japanese travelers visiting Saudi Arabia must follow a similar process. The SAUDI VISA FOR JAPANESE CITIZENS is accessible via the online eVisa system, offering convenience and efficiency for applicants.
How Japanese Citizens Can Apply
Choose Your Visa Type: Decide whether you need a single-entry or multiple-entry visa, depending on your travel plans.
Online Application: Use the eVisa platform to submit your details.
Prepare Necessary Documents: A valid passport, a photograph, and payment are essential for processing your application.
Receive Confirmation: Once approved, you’ll receive your eVisa via email.
Like Italian citizens, Japanese travelers can stay up to 90 days in Saudi Arabia under the eVisa program.
